Position Overview:

We are seeking a Data Engineer to join a client-focused engagement, with responsibilities split evenly between production support and technical/development work. This role requires 2–4 years of hands-on experience in data engineering, strong proficiency in Python, SQL, and Spark, and prior exposure to client-based project environments. The ideal candidate will be comfortable balancing operational support duties with building and optimizing data pipelines.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Provide day-to-day support (50%) for existing data pipelines, jobs, and platforms —monitoring, troubleshooting, and resolving issues to ensure smooth operations
  • Design, build, and maintain (50%) scalable data pipelines and ETL/ELT workflows using Python, SQL, and Spark
  • Collaborate with cross-functional and client teams to understand data requirements and translate them into technical solutions
  • Perform root-cause analysis on data/pipeline issues and implement fixes with minimal downtime
  • Optimize existing data workflows for performance, reliability, and cost-efficiency
  • Document processes, pipeline architecture, and support runbooks for knowledge continuity
  • Participate in on-call/support rotations as needed for the client engagement
  • Work with Databricks and/or AWS cloud environments where applicable to build or support data solutions

Basic Qualifications:

  • 2–4 years of experience in a Data Engineering role
  • Strong proficiency in Python and SQL
  • Hands-on experience with Apache Spark
  • Prior experience working on client-based projects (mandatory)
  • Ability to work across both support and development responsibilities
  • Strong problem-solving and communication skills for client-facing situations

Preferred Skills:

  • Experience working with Databricks
  • Familiarity with AWS Cloud services (e.g., S3, Glue, EMR, Lambda, Redshift)
  • Exposure to CI/CD pipelines for data engineering workflows
  • Experience with workflow orchestration tools (e.g., Airflow)
